Elephant
 loves his green umbrella. He perfectly remembers all the times it has 
sheltered him from the rain and from the sun, and also all the times he 
has pretended the umbrella was a sword, a baseball bat, or a balancing 
pole. But now hedgehog believes the umbrella is his boat. Cat believes 
it is his tent. And bear believes it is his flying machine. Elephant is 
sure they are wrong, but he doesn't mind to share his umbrella with 
them. 
Delightful
 pictures illustrate this cute story about friendship and sharing. All 
the animals claim to own the green umbrella, but at the same time all of
 them are quick to share it. Gathered under the umbrella they drink tea,
 share stories, and build a strong friendship. Sweet story, beautiful 
message, excellent book. I will keep an eye for sure on future works by 
this author and this illustrator!
